How to Interpret Internet Speed Test Results: A Complete Guide

Understanding how to interpret internet speed test results is the first step toward diagnosing connectivity issues and ensuring you get the service you pay for. Most users simply click a button and glance at the number, but the data holds specific clues about the health of your connection. This guide breaks down the metrics, explains how to use them in real-world scenarios, and helps you separate marketing claims from actual performance.

Key Metrics: Download, Upload, and Latency

The foundation of any speed test is three core metrics that dictate your online experience. Download speed measures how fast data moves from the internet to your device, which governs streaming, browsing, and file downloads. Upload speed tracks the reverse journey, impacting video calls, cloud backups, and sending large files. Latency, often called ping, measures the delay before data transfers, which is critical for gaming, video conferencing, and real-time interactions.

How Jitter and Packet Loss Affect Your Connection

While download and upload speeds get the most attention, jitter and packet loss are equally important for quality of life. Jitter refers to the variation in latency over time, causing choppy audio or video even when your bandwidth looks sufficient. Packet loss occurs when data packets fail to reach their destination, leading to missing frames in videos or stuttering in online games. A speed test that includes these metrics provides a much clearer picture of stability than a simple Mbps readout.

Interpreting the Numbers in Context

Raw numbers are useless without context, and context starts with your subscription plan. If you pay for 100 Mbps but only get 40 Mbps, there may be an issue with your equipment or ISP. However, if you get 90 Mbps, the service is performing as expected, even if it is not at the theoretical maximum. Always compare your results against the speeds promised in your plan to determine if you are being under-served.

Wired vs. Wireless Testing Results

The method you use to connect to the test dramatically changes the results. A wired Ethernet connection provides the most accurate measurement of your ISP’s performance because it bypasses routers, Wi-Fi interference, and device limitations. Wireless tests, however, reflect the quality of your home network, including router placement, signal strength, and environmental interference. Comparing both results helps you identify whether the problem is with your ISP or your local network setup.

Common Scenarios and What They Mean

When analyzing your results, specific patterns can point to specific problems. Consistently low download speed suggests a bandwidth issue with your ISP or a slow plan. High latency with normal download speed often indicates network congestion or long physical distances to the server. Sporadic drops in speed or intermittent connectivity usually point to hardware failures, wiring issues, or ISP-side throttling that requires further investigation.

Choosing the Right Tool for Accurate Results

Not all speed tests are created equal, and the tool you choose impacts the reliability of your data. Look for tests that use geographically diverse servers and adhere to standardized testing methodologies. Avoid apps that contain heavy advertising or those that prioritize speed over accuracy. Using a reputable tool ensures the data you collect is valid and useful for troubleshooting or discussing issues with your provider.
